Biofeedback for Chronic Back Pain: A Non-Surgical Solution

Chronic back pain affects over 80% of adults at some point in their lives, with many patients seeking alternatives to medications and surgery. Biofeedback offers an evidence-based approach that addresses the neuromuscular imbalances, poor movement patterns, and stress responses that contribute to persistent back pain, providing patients with tools for lasting relief.

How Biofeedback Reduces Back Pain

Biofeedback targets multiple components of chronic back pain:

  • Corrects abnormal muscle activation patterns
  • Reduces protective muscle guarding
  • Improves postural alignment
  • Decreases pain amplification cycles

A 2023 Spine Journal study found biofeedback reduced chronic low back pain by 52% and improved function by 63% compared to standard physical therapy alone.

Biofeedback Techniques for Back Pain

1. Surface EMG for Muscle Re-education

Muscle activity monitoring helps:

  • Identify overactive/underactive muscles
  • Restore normal movement patterns
  • Reduce compensatory strategies
  • Improve core stability

2. Postural Feedback Systems

Real-time alignment training:

  • Corrects sitting/standing posture
  • Optimizes lifting mechanics
  • Reduces spinal loading

3. HRV Biofeedback for Pain Modulation

Autonomic nervous system training:

  • Decreases stress-related pain
  • Improves pain coping
  • Enhances relaxation capacity

Treatment Protocol

Assessment Phase

Comprehensive evaluation including:

  1. Movement pattern analysis
  2. Muscle imbalance assessment
  3. Functional limitations
  4. Pain triggers

Training Phase

12-16 sessions focusing on:

  1. Muscle recruitment retraining
  2. Postural correction
  3. Movement optimization
  4. Pain coping strategies

Maintenance Phase

Transition to independent practice with:

  1. Wearable posture monitors
  2. Home exercise program
  3. Periodic booster sessions
